.all-prism-host-wrapper {
	position: relative;
	display: block;
	width: 100%;
}

.all-prism-host-shell {
	position: relative;
	display: block;
	width: 100%;
	overflow: hidden;
	background: transparent;
}

.all-prism-host-shell__poster-link,
.all-prism-host-shell__poster-image {
	display: block;
	width: 100%;
	height: auto;
}

.all-prism-host-shell__poster-link,
.all-prism-host-shell__poster-image {
	opacity: 1;
	visibility: visible;
	pointer-events: none;
}

.all-prism-embed {
	position: absolute;
	inset: 0;
	z-index: 2;
	opacity: 0;
	visibility: hidden;
	pointer-events: none;
}

.all-prism-embed iframe {
	display: block;
	width: 100%;
	height: 100%;
	border: 0;
	background: transparent;
	pointer-events: auto;
}

.all-prism-host-shell.is-runtime-visible .all-prism-host-shell__poster-image,
.all-prism-host-shell.is-runtime-visible .all-prism-host-shell__poster-link,
.all-prism-host-shell.is-ready .all-prism-host-shell__poster-image,
.all-prism-host-shell.is-ready .all-prism-host-shell__poster-link {
	opacity: 0;
	visibility: hidden;
}

.all-prism-host-shell.is-runtime-visible .all-prism-embed,
.all-prism-host-shell.is-ready .all-prism-embed {
	opacity: 1;
	visibility: visible;
}

.all-prism-host-shell.is-fallback .all-prism-embed {
	opacity: 0;
	visibility: hidden;
}

.all-prism-host-shell.is-fallback .all-prism-host-shell__poster-image,
.all-prism-host-shell.is-fallback .all-prism-host-shell__poster-link {
	opacity: 1;
	visibility: visible;
	pointer-events: auto;
}

.all-prism-woocommerce-product-gallery__image,
.all-prism-loop-product-thumb {
	position: relative;
	display: block;
	width: 100%;
}
